Output 581e77912bc49613d5db76a88d787d190d76768021b5f73a94dc589b75b23af4:0

value
154300000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c6bb7def11c700bb5878f6f5429207fb52958fa OP_EQUAL
address
MKF34cTGPA8RYMC5ndQdvEENapCFgubEFi
transaction
581e77912bc49613d5db76a88d787d190d76768021b5f73a94dc589b75b23af4
spent
true